Common issues: improper fit and discomfort

A poorly fitting bra can turn a flawless outfit into an uncomfortable disaster. Among the common problems:

  • Falling straps: they can ruin the aesthetic of a sheer top and cause constant discomfort.
  • Pinching bands: a dull pain that intensifies throughout the day.
  • Band too loose or too tight: this affects not only support but also posture.

Impact on health and posture

An inadequate bra is not just a matter of style; it can also have health consequences. A poorly chosen model could lead to back or neck pain, compromising your overall well-being.
